For a stunning 360-degree view of Sapporo, the Mt. Moiwa Ropeway is unbeatable. It’s incredibly easy to reach: just take the local tram and either walk 10 mins or hop on the free shuttle bus to the base.
Once at the top, the city view are spectacular—it's easily one of Japan's best night views.
Top tips:
Book Online: Queues at the ticket counter fill up surprisingly fast. Save yourself the wait and book your tickets online in advance.
Check the Status: We went the day after it was closed for 20 days due to maintenance, so be sure to check the official website for real-time operating hours before you head out.

Sapporo Weather, Climate and Best Time to Visit
Data source:Meteostat Update date:2025-09
Sapporo year round climate
Spring (March–May): Average 2.8–14.3°C, with fluctuating temperatures and occasional rainfall, though relatively low in amount. March still sees remaining snow, while April begins to gradually warm up, and May is quite comfortable. Common activities: Cherry blossom viewing (depending on the cherry blossom blooming time), hiking, visiting museums. Recommended clothing: Layered clothing, including warm inner layers, outerwear, and comfortable shoes.
Summer (June–August): Average 18.4–24.7°C, warm and humid, with increasing rainfall, especially in August. Long daylight hours are ideal for outdoor activities. Common activities: Outdoor picnics, mountain climbing, sightseeing, attending summer festivals. Recommended clothing: Light and breathable clothing, sun protection clothing, rain gear.
Autumn (September–November): Average 6.6–20.4°C, cool and relatively rainy, with colorful autumn leaves as a major feature. Temperatures fluctuate significantly, with a noticeable difference between morning and evening. Common activities: Maple leaf viewing, harvesting agricultural products, soaking in hot springs. Recommended clothing: Layered clothing for easy adjustment, and a warm jacket.
Winter (December–February): Average -3.1–-1.3°C, cold and dry, with significant snowfall, making it Sapporo's peak ski season. Short daylight hours. Common activities: Skiing, snow activities, ice sculpture exhibitions. Recommended clothing: Warm clothing, including a heavy coat, hat, scarf, gloves, and slip-resistant waterproof shoes.
Sapporo climatological average
Annual average temperature: approx. 10.5°C / Annual rainfall: approx. 1083 mm / Summer humidity: 70%–80% / Rainiest month: August
Sapporo monthly average temperature and precipitation
Month
Air temperature (°C)
Precipitation (mm)
January
-3.1°C
132
February
-2.3°C
111
March
2.8°C
53
April
9.6°C
37
May
14.3°C
43
June
18.4°C
81
July
23.4°C
89.7
August
24.7°C
135.3
September
20.4°C
103
October
13.2°C
109.7
November
6.6°C
114.7
December
-1.3°C
73.7
